At Haske CRM (operated by Haske Technologies, Kano), we process your business data and database ledgers under strict compliance protocols. This policy outlines how data is managed under the Nigeria Data Protection Act (NDPA) 2023.

1. Information We Collect

To provide ledger and alert services, Haske CRM logs:

  • Merchant Information: User registration credentials, business profile names, Kano-based addresses, emails, and active phone numbers.
  • Customer Ledger Records: Customer names, debt balances, phone numbers, and reference details inputted directly by workspace staff.
  • Usage Analytics: IP address logs, session metrics, local offline cache configurations, and synchronization queues.

2. Merchant Consent & Responsibility (Protective Clause)

Haske CRM serves purely as a data processor on behalf of the registered merchant (the data controller):

  • Customer Consent Liability: The merchant (you) assumes full, sole legal responsibility for obtaining clear consent from your customer contacts before storing their numbers and credit files on Haske CRM.
  • Indemnification: You agree to indemnify and hold Haske Technologies harmless against any claims, investigations, or NDPC penalties arising from customer records uploaded without appropriate legal basis.
  • Data Use: Records are processed only to render billing calculations, send automated notifications, and synchronize databases. We do not sell or inspect customer files for other purposes.

3. Third-Party Processors

We coordinate with licensed local integrations to settle payments and dispatch notifications:

  • Paystack Payments: Secure bank and card verification. We assume zero liability for Paystack server dropouts or gateway billing errors.
  • Termii & WhatsApp: Recipient telephone numbers are transmitted to trigger alerts. Any breach occurring at the integration gateway level is subject to their respective policies.

4. Data Subject Rights (NDPA 2023)

Registered merchants and their customers hold specific rights under the NDPA 2023, including:

  • Right to Review: Merchants can request extracts of their profile data stored in our archives.
  • Right to Erase: You can request account deactivation, after which we will purge all workspace archives (barring data retained for billing compliance audits).

5. Security & Encryption

All database transactions utilize SSL/TLS transit encryptions. We exclude liability for credential sharing, security leaks at user devices, or unauthorized access to physical terminals on the merchant's premises.
